Clearly explain what it means for a set of events to form apartition of a sample space.

Give an example of a random experiment which has a sample spacefor which you can define five events which together form apartition. Clearly state your choice of experiment, the resultingsample space and the five events which form the partition. Stateany assumptions you have made.
